Punta de Teno lighthouse (Spanish: Faro de Punta de Teno) is an active lighthouse in the municipality of Buenavista del Norte on the Canary Island of Tenerife. The current lighthouse was the second to be built on the narrow rocky headland of Punta de Teno, the westernmost point of the island. It is one of seven lighthouses that mark Tenerife's coastline and lies between the Punta Rasca lighthouse to the southeast and the modern Buenavista lighthouse to the northeast.
